Stiffness analysis calculation

What the script does

calc-stiffness-1.py opens the sample project ../projects/beam-to-cont-column.ideaCon, selects the analyzed member, and runs a stiffness CBFEM analysis on the first connection.

Steps performed (real method names from the script):

  1. Attach to a running Connection API service via ConnectionApiServiceAttacher("http://localhost:5000").create_api_client().
  2. api_client.project.open_project_from_filepath(project_file_path) — open the .ideaCon project.
  3. api_client.project.get_project_data(...) and api_client.connection.get_connections(...) — print project data and pick the first connection.
  4. api_client.member.set_bearing_member(...) — set member id 2 as the analyzed member.
  5. Build ConCalculationParameter() with connection_ids and analysis_type = "stiffness", then api_client.calculation.get_raw_json_results(...) — run the stiffness analysis and read the raw JSON results (the script parses the stiffnesess section).

How to run

  1. Install the client package (the package version must match your installed IDEA StatiCa version):

    pip install ideastatica-connection-api
    
  2. Start the Connection API service from your IDEA StatiCa installation folder (adjust to your installed version):

    "C:\Program Files\IDEA StatiCa\StatiCa 26.0\IdeaStatiCa.ConnectionRestApi.exe"
    

    The service listens on port 5000 by default, which is the baseUrl the script expects. Alternatively, start the service from Python with ConnectionApiServiceRunner (see the calculate_project_using_runner example).

  3. Run the script from this folder (it locates the sample project via the relative path ../projects):

    python calc-stiffness-1.py
